About This Property

Available immediately, this incredible 2 bedroom/3.1 bath Townhouse is seconds from Greenwich Ave. Gourmet kitchen with Viking appliances adjoins the large living/dining room, with gas fireplace and access to the outside terrace. For less formal gathering retreat to the family room with its own fireplace. Finished lower level with it's own bath is a great workspace or perfect 3rd bedroom. Close to Indian Harbor. Seconds to Greenwich Avenue. Go just about anywhere...okay, maybe not to NYC but you can go to the train station that will take you directly to Grand Central. Come see it. City - Greenwich

Greenwich, Connecticut combines coastal charm with sophisticated living across its 68 square miles. The community offers diverse housing options from waterfront properties to townhouses, with one-bedroom apartments averaging $3,452 and two-bedroom units averaging $6,028. Outdoor enthusiasts appreciate Greenwich Point Park and Island Beach, while Bruce Park provides inland recreation opportunities. The downtown area centers around Greenwich Avenue, known for its upscale shopping and dining. Commuters benefit from four Metro-North stations, with express trains reaching Manhattan in approximately 50 minutes.

The community features distinct areas including Old Greenwich with its historic architecture, the walkable downtown district, and the expansive backcountry region. Cultural attractions include the Bruce Museum, which showcases art and science exhibitions.
